State University, Ms vs Niinisalo, Kankaanpää, Satakunta Climate & Distance Between

Finland flag
  • The distance between State University, Ms, Usa and Niinisalo, Kankaanpää, Satakunta, Finland is approximately 7,828 km or 4,865 mi.
  • To reach State University, Ms in this distance one would set out from Niinisalo, Kankaanpää, Satakunta bearing 304.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ach State University, Ms bearing 207.8° or SSW .
  • State University, Ms has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Niinisalo, Kankaanpää, Satakunta has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
  • State University, Ms is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Niinisalo, Kankaanpää, Satakunta is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 13.5 °C (24.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.5 °C (2.7°F) less in State University, Ms.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 802 mm (31.6 in) more which is equivalent to 802 l/m² (19.68 US gal/ft²) or 8,020,000 l/ha (857,391 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 28.8° higher in State University, Ms than in Niinisalo, Kankaanpää, Satakunta.
